Before buying, it's essential to think about various factors to guarantee the chosen refrigerator meets your needs. Here is a list of crucial aspects to concentrate on:
Size and Capacity: Measure your kitchen space to identify the size of the fridge you can accommodate. Think about how much food you typically store to pick a suitable capacity.
Energy Efficiency: Look for designs with an excellent energy score (A+ or above). An energy-efficient fridge conserves money on electrical energy costs and is much better for the environment.
Style: Choose a fridge that matches your kitchen area's style and your individual preference. Units can can be found in stainless-steel, black, and even colorful finishes.
Functions: Modern fridges come loaded with functions such as water dispensers, ice makers, adjustable shelves, and temperature control settings. Identify what features are necessary for your way of life.
Spending plan: Prices can differ considerably. Set a spending plan to assist limit alternatives while making sure that you get the best worth for your money.

How do I determine for a brand-new fridge?
To measure for a new fridge, take the width, height, and depth of the space where the device will go. Ensure to leave additional area on each side for ventilation.
2. What is the distinction in between frost-free and manual defrost?
Frost-free fridges automatically prevent ice build-up, while manual defrost designs require the user to regularly defrost the freezer compartment.
3. For how long should a fridge last?
Usually, a fridge can last anywhere between 10 to 20 years, depending on the brand name, construct quality, and use conditions.
4. Can I put a fridge in a garage?
It's possible to put a fridge in a garage, however make certain the temperature inside the garage does not drop below the operating series of the fridge. Lots of fridges aren't developed to work efficiently in extreme cold.
5. Why is my fridge making noise?
Some noise is normal; however, if you hear relentless loud sounds, it could be a sign of a breakdown. Typical sources of noise include the compressor, fans, and water circulation in ice makers.
